The Pelham Park Bloods

Pelham Park Bloods is one of the street gangs found in Pelham and the neighboring communities. It originated in Pelham Park Gardens housing complex that is situated in the western parts near the boundaries of Toronto, Ontario and Canada (Leap, 2012). It is a small but powerful gang that was first known as the Young Thugz. The Young Thugz was formed in the early 90’s and consisted mainly of young Caribbean and African-Canadian youths. In the late 1990’s, most of the Young Thugz members had died. Some had also been incarcerated or deported. The few survivors then started calling themselves the Pelham Park Bloods. They merged with the VR Troopers gang (Leap, 2012).

Currently, Pelham Park Bloods remains one of the most feared gangs in Pelham and its neighborhood. The gang consists of hard core criminals who have been involved in many criminal activities. The most important activity that the gang is involved in is peddling of narcotics. These narcotics are cocaine, heroin and marijuana among others.  They recruit members as young as 8 years who are then used in peddling drugs in the suburbs, schools and even rural areas.

The gang is also involved in assault, extortion and killings. Other than these crimes, the group is also deeply involved in buying and selling of firearms that are often stolen or imported from other cities and states. It has also been mentioned in brutal attacks and killings that have shocked the neighborhood in the past few years including the Pelham Park shootings. The gang has been involved in many gun battles with the police over the years. Their rivals are the Trethewey and Complex Gooch Crisps while their friendly gang is the Ardwick Blood Crew (Leap, 2012).
